Solve the system of equation below using any method.<br> 3x-2y=30<br> 2x+3y=-19
Andrews [41]
{ 3 x - 2 y = 30       * ( 2 )
   2 x + 3y = - 19   *  ( -3 )

         ↓

  6 x - 4 y = 60
- 6x  - 9  y = 57
______________
         -13 y = 117
 
               y = 117 / - 13
  
              y = - 9

For x :

3 x - 2y = 30

3 x - 2 ( -9) = 30

3 x  + 18 = 30

3 x = 30 - 18

3 x = 12

x = 12 / 3

x = 4

x = 4 and y = -9
